Why NASA Chose Solar Power Over Nuclear For The Juno Space

All previous probes to Jupiter and beyond used nuclear material to power themselves instead of solar panels because sunlight at Jupiter is only 3.7% as strong as it is in earth orbit. But thanks to the reduced weight and improved efficiency of solar cells it is now cost effective to use solar power instead. Previous Probes Used Plutonium-238

How much solar power does Jupiter have?

Based on the ratio between the area of the imaginary disk and Jupiter’s global area (0.2488, see Methods section “Jupiter’s disk area and global surface area”), the global-average solar power is 53.48 × 0.2488 ~ 13.306 Wm −2. Therefore, the reflected solar power and the absorbed solar power are 6.693 ± 0.160 and 6.613 ± 0.160 W m −2, respectively.

How is Jupiter's radiant energy budget determined?

Jupiter’s radiant energy budget is mainly determined by the emitted thermal power and absorbed solar power (see Methods section “Theoretical methodology”). Before the Cassini epoch, the best infrared observations for measuring Jupiter’s emitted power come from Pioneer 62 and Voyager 24, 64.

How much solar power would a satellite generate?

A single solar power satellite of the planned scale would generate around 2 gigawatts of power, equivalent to a conventional nuclear power station, able to power more than one million homes. It would take more than six million solar panels on Earth’s surface to generate the same amount.

What type of atmosphere does Jupiter have?

Atmosphere: Jupiter has the largest planetary atmosphere in the Solar System, composed of mostly hydrogen (approx. 90%) and helium (10%), with minor amounts of methane, ammonia, and other trace gases and aerosols.
